Tender description
Summary of the work The main purpose of this role is to be the security expert for the ARP to ensure security controls and protection is in place on the communication infrastructures relating to the Ambulance Service in England and support for the Welsh and Scottish Ambulance Services, where appropriate. Specialist role Cyber security consultant Expected Contract Length 6 months Latest start date Monday 16 July 2018 Maximum Day Rate £750 per day (including expenses at office base) Who Speclialist Work With ARP delivers critical communications to the Ambulance Service. The role requires relationships to be built and maintained with a range of security specialist suppliers, Ambulance Trusts, the Cabinet Office, Government Digital Services, the wider NHS and other emergency services. What Specialists Work On 1. Be the security specialist for Ambulance control room and mobile data solutions nationally and manage the following aspects: security management, availability management, risk and issue management; 2. Contribute in the design, implementation and administration of policies, controls, guidance etc that have an impact on the security of the systems provided; 3. Lead and drive the full suite of testing including conformance, performance, integration and the full end-to-end testing; and 4. Lead training of user groups in relation to security. Skills & Experience • have degree education, underpinned by experience in security management; IMT service management and/or IMT security management • experience of Government Digital Service/ public sector security management • current clean driving licence • have Diploma in Security Management or equivalent Nice to Haves • evidence ITIL Service Manager • evidence PRINCE2 Practitioner • evidence a proven track record in security management within a communications field environment • evidence experience in testing communication technologies in operational environments • evidence extensive knowledge of communications solutions including Tetra, Mobile Data and 2G/3G/4G Work Location ARP has a central London office base but the role may require regular travel to Ambulance Trusts and suppliers across England. Working Arrangments Full-time (core hours of Mon-Fri 9-5) onsite for face-to-face and skype meetings. Travel and subsistence expenses are at NHS Agenda for Change rates: trains and overnight accommodation (away from office base) will be booked and paid for by the ARP PMO. Security Clearance Security Clearance required. No. of Specialists to Evaluate 15 Cultural Fit Criteria • Work as a team with our organisation • be prepared to draft and embed security policies • be transparent and collaborative when making decisions • take responsibility for own work • share knowledge and experience with other team members Evaluation Weighting Technical competence 70% Cultural fit 10% Price 20% Questions from Suppliers 1. Is there a current incumbent, and what is the IR35 status? ARP currently has a consultancy providing some support in this area. ARP do not expect that this provision will fall within IR35 but recommends that any Provider assess this for themselves.
